Strategic gameplay elevates risks within the aviator game for maximum rewards and timely cashouts

The allure of the aviator game lies in its simple yet captivating premise: predict how long a virtual airplane will continue to ascend before it abruptly flies away. Players place bets, and the longer the aircraft remains airborne, the higher the potential multiplier – and consequently, the larger the payout. However, this comes with inherent risk, as the plane can crash at any moment, resulting in the loss of the wager. This dynamic creates a thrilling experience, blending anticipation, strategy, and a touch of chance, attracting a growing number of players seeking a novel form of online entertainment.

The game’s increasing popularity stems from its departure from traditional casino games. It doesn’t rely on spinning reels or card dealing; instead, it presents a visually engaging and easily understandable concept. The simplicity of the gameplay, coupled with the potential for significant returns, makes it appealing to both seasoned gamblers and newcomers alike. The social aspect, often facilitated by live chat features within the game interface, further enhances the experience, allowing players to share strategies and reactions in real-time. This element of community fosters a more immersive and engaging environment.

Understanding Risk Management in the Aviator Game

Effective risk management is paramount in the aviator game. While the potential for substantial winnings is tempting, it’s crucial to approach the game with a calculated strategy, rather than reckless abandon. A primary tactic involves setting realistic profit targets. Deciding on a specific multiplier to cash out at before the round begins helps to avoid emotional decision-making driven by the excitement of the moment. For example, a player might decide to consistently cash out at a 1.5x multiplier. This approach prioritizes consistent, smaller wins over the pursuit of large, but less probable, payouts.

Another vital strategy is bankroll management. Players should determine a fixed amount of money they’re willing to risk and adhere to this limit rigorously. Dividing the bankroll into smaller betting units helps to prolong playtime and mitigates the impact of potential losses. A common recommendation is to wager only 1-5% of the total bankroll on each individual round. This conservative approach safeguards against quickly depleting funds and allows for a more sustained gaming experience, giving players more opportunities to capitalize on favorable outcomes. Trying to quickly recover losses with larger bets is a common pitfall and often leads to further financial strain.

Strategies for Maximizing Potential Winnings

Beyond basic risk management, several strategies can be employed to potentially maximize winnings in the aviator game. The Martingale strategy, though risky, involves doubling the bet after each loss, with the aim of recovering previous losses and securing a profit when a win finally occurs. However, this strategy requires a substantial bankroll and can quickly lead to significant losses if a losing streak persists. Another approach is the D’Alembert strategy, which involves increasing the bet by one unit after a loss and decreasing it by one unit after a win. This is a more conservative approach than Martingale, but still requires careful bankroll management.

Furthermore, observing trends and patterns – though the game is fundamentally based on random number generation – can provide insights into potential cashout points. Some players analyze previous game results, looking for clusters of crashes at specific multipliers. While these patterns aren’t predictive, they can inform betting decisions. Remember, the core of success in this game relies on understanding probability and adjusting your bets accordingly. It is also essential to avoid chasing losses and to maintain a disciplined approach to wagering. Consider utilizing automated cashout features if the platform offers them, helping to enforce pre-determined profit targets and avoid emotional decision-making.

The Role of Psychology and Emotional Control

The aviator game often triggers strong emotional responses, particularly when nearing a potentially lucrative payout. The anticipation and excitement can lead to impulsive decisions, such as delaying cashout for too long and risking a crash. Maintaining emotional control is crucial to making rational betting choices. Players should avoid letting greed or fear dictate their actions. Developing a pre-defined strategy and sticking to it, regardless of the unfolding events, is paramount. Recognizing your own emotional triggers and taking breaks when feeling overwhelmed can help maintain a level head.

The allure of “just one more second” can be incredibly strong, but statistically, the odds are against continually hitting higher multipliers. Psychologically, players often exhibit the “near-miss effect,” where a close call – a plane crashing just after they would have cashed out – can lead to increased risk-taking in subsequent rounds. Understanding this cognitive bias is essential for preserving a sound betting strategy. It's important to remember that each round is independent and past outcomes have no bearing on future results. Focusing on long-term consistency rather than individual wins or losses will contribute to a more sustainable experience.
